Math RTS minimum requirements

  • Memory: 512 MB
  • Graphics Card: Unknown
  • CPU: Intel Pentium 4 4.00GHz
  • File Size: 50 MB
  • OS: Microsoft Windows 7

What is Math RTS?

Math RTS is a new RTS strategy game that focuses on solving mathematical problems in a new and exciting way.
